Bumper to Bumper Radio, the car guys on KTAR, 92.3 FM in Phoenix, AZ, broadcast every Saturday from 11:00 am to noon. On this show, Dave Riccio of Tri-City Transmission in Tempe, AZ and Matt Allen of Virginia Auto Service in Phoenix talk about the different components of your cooling system and keeping your vehicle at a safe temperature this summer. Also on this show:

  • What symptoms lead to a need for a radiator replacement?
  • Why alignment services are common this time of year.
  • At what mileage should you consider replacing your shocks and struts?
  • Why you should always replace your battery with an Interstate Battery.
  • 2004 Jaguar: My husband and I have noticed weaker braking performance in our vehicle. What are the primary things we could do to improve them?
  • 2013 Hyundai Sonata: Thank you for recommending Shadow Mountain Auto Service! I had a great experience.
  • Mercury Sable: At less than 50k miles, this car is beginning to seize up. What would you recommend we do with this older vehicle?
  • 2004 Chevrolet Cavalier: I have a misfire code causing my check engine light to come on. After replacing a number of parts my car is still idling rough. What are the next steps I should take to fix this issue?
  • 2003 Ford F150: I’ve noticed a lack of power in my truck once I hit a cruising speed. How can I best diagnose the underlying problem here?
